The Howler; Volume 1909

Dive into a fascinating snapshot of early 20th-century college life with "The Howler, Volume 1909," a publication from Wake Forest College. This volume offers a unique glimpse into the daily experiences, academic pursuits, and social activities of students and faculty at a pivotal time in the college's history. Explore articles, stories, and announcements that capture the spirit of the era.

"The Howler" is an invaluable resource for historians, alumni, and anyone interested in the evolution of higher education in the American South. Discover the traditions, challenges, and triumphs that shaped Wake Forest College and its community. Preserving the past, this volume provides context and an appreciation for the enduring legacy of one of North Carolina's esteemed institutions.
